Transaction 34c67d571797546642aadab7ca78b053b970981951bbfd6799ecf14f2d16c496
1 Input
2 Outputs
- 34c67d571797546642aadab7ca78b053b970981951bbfd6799ecf14f2d16c496:0
- 34c67d571797546642aadab7ca78b053b970981951bbfd6799ecf14f2d16c496:1
value 17085
address 3EtGmJaZWkj2LSgLxchW4n689pnPxrHy1f
value 144243
address 19eG9gSB8Yx1boRsm2D6EcnMJouimTMLhP